Turning off for longer periods of time

If the appliance is not going to be used for an extended time (for example, during a vacation) some precautions need to be taken:

￿Shut off the water supply line, (several hours before switching off the appliance)

￿Take all food out of the appliance

￿Turn the appliance off

￿Unplug the appliance

￿Empty the ice cube container

￿Clean the interior

￿Remove and discard the water filter (secure the filter cap)

￿Leave the door open to prevent odors
